What Are Steel Shipping Containers?
Steel shipping containers, frequently referred to merely as "shipping containers," are standardized, resilient steel boxes used for the transport of items. They are available in various sizes, commonly 20 feet and 40 feet in length, and are made to withstand the rigors of shipping and handling.
Container SizeDimensions (L x W x H)Typical Use20-foot20' x 8' x 8.5'General cargo, small machinery40-foot40' x 8' x 8.5'Larger cargo, bulk products40-foot High Cube40' x 8' x 9.5'Oversized products, more storage space45-foot45' x 8' x 9.5'Specialized products, high-value itemsThe Evolution of Shipping Containers
Before the intro of steel shipping containers, items were filled and unloaded by hand into ships. This procedure was time-consuming, labor-intensive, and susceptible to damage. The idea of the shipping container was promoted in the 1950s by Malcolm McLean, who advocated for their standardization to enhance performance in shipping.
Key Developments:1956: The first container ship, the Ideal-X, made its maiden trip.1961: The intro of the International Organization for Standardization (ISO) standards for container sizes.1970s-1990s: Major ports around the world adapted to accommodate containerized cargo.Benefits of Steel Shipping Containers1. What size shipping container should I select?
The size depends on your particular needs. For little jobs, a 20-foot container is frequently sufficient, while larger operations may require a 40-foot or 45-foot container.
2. How much do shipping containers cost?
Prices differ widely based upon condition (new vs. used), supply and demand, and transportation expenses, but normally range from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000.
3. Are shipping containers weatherproof?
Yes, shipping containers are created to be weatherproof and can secure saved products from rain, wind, and snow, though extra insulation might be essential for extreme climates.
4. Can I customize a shipping container?
Yes, shipping containers can be modified for numerous functions, consisting of adding windows, doors, and insulation. Nevertheless, it is vital to seek advice from experts for structural modifications to maintain stability.
5. What is the life-span of a steel shipping container?
With proper maintenance, steel shipping containers can last 25 years or more. Regular assessments for rust and structural integrity can extend their use even further.
